Erik ten Hag insists it is too early to decide if Manchester United are to try and keep Wout Weghorst and Marcel Sabitzer. United signed Weghorst and Sabitzer on loan from Burnley and Bayern Munich in the January transfer window to offset the departure of Cristiano Ronaldo and injury to Christian Eriksen.

United do not have an option or an obligation to sign either player but Weghorst, 30, has started in all 12 games he has been available for while Sabitzer, 28, has lined up in United's last three Premier League games. Also read: Two United players doubts for West Ham tie "I think it’s much too quick, much too soon to talk about that," Ten Hag said. "First, we are in this season.

That is where the only focus has to be. No distractions for what is coming next season. "No, we are in this season and we are in the right positon in this moment.

This is the position we want to be because we are competing in three competitions." With United still in two cup competitions and third in the Premier League but eight points behind Arsenal, there has been tentative talk of a potential quadruple among some supporters.
